A 17-year-old girl has been taken to the hospital following a shooting near Garfield High School in Seattle's Central District. According to Seattle Police, the teen was standing at a bus stop around 3 p.m. near the school on 23rd Avenue, near Ezell's Famous Chicken, when she was shot at from an SUV turning onto East Jefferson Street.She is in stable condition and was taken to Harborview Medical Center.
It's unclear if the teen was targeted or if it was a random shooting. The school went into a shelter-in-place when gunfire erupted. That means the outside doors were locked but normal school operations continued. Seattle Police are continuing their investigation, but the scene was mostly cleared by 4 p.m. It does not appear that anyone else was injured.
